24 HR nitroglycerin 0.4 mg/HR Transdermal System [Nitrek]
RxNorm 899586

Concept Hierarchy & Relationship Mapping

RxNorm Concept Unique Identifier (RxCUI) 899586 represents a standardized clinical drug concept used for cross-system interoperability. This concept aggregates multiple Atom IDs (AUIs), which are specific naming variations and synonyms used across pharmaceutical databases to ensure accurate medication mapping for: 24 HR nitroglycerin 0.4 mg/HR Transdermal System [Nitrek].

The following semantic concepts and normalized strings are associated with this clinical entity:
